May tech talk: Opitclino - Advanced optical navigation for long hole drilling
Join the Kalgoorlie Branch for their May tech talk: Opitclino - Advanced optical navigation for long hole drilling.
About this event
This technical presentation will start with a high-level overview of who Robotic System are, what they do, and then drill down into a technical presentation on Opticlino.
This tech talk will be centred around a new‑to‑the‑world drill navigation system.
Opticlino is a long‑hole drill navigation system that increases the accuracy of long‑hole drilling by double compared to currently available technologies. It also completely revolutionises the workflow by removing the need to complete survey mark‑ups, effectively replicating the same user experience that production drills have on the surface with high‑precision GPS.
Example data that supports the technical validation from site deployments will be included in the presentation.
